  5. But even though the kelly blue book price is very important, you do not want to rely solely on this. If you do, you may still end up leaving money out on the table. The best way to use the kelly blue book is to get an idea of where to start negotiations. But you should never use it as the end all.

  9. Another option is to purchase auto parts via the bidding process held by auto parts auctions. Auctions are best known for great bargains. For one is the price control. You pay what you think the part is worth. The downside is the time it can take to for the auction to end. There are different types of auctions and many have the "Buy It Now" option to speed up the process.

  11. Air Conditioning Compressors bring a few bucks too... Most cars that I scrap out have the air conditioning compressor just below the alternator. So while you're right there, you might as well take out the four screws holding it in place (most models) while you're at it. That will add an additional $3.00-$8.00 profit for you.

  19. Almost all upcoming electric cars are going to offer a range of 160 km or even lesser than that. But how many of us drive over that range in a single? The range anxiety is more a psychological problem than a physical one. Most of the cars would be charged only at home. However, once there are charging stations on the roads, experts believe, the range anxiety will get over too.
